Heartworm Testing, Prevention, And Treatment Vet Philadelphia

A dog may live for months or even years infested with Heartworms, but without treatment, they are always fatal. Additionally, if the dog does receive treatment, the damage already done at the time of the treatment will remain. The quality and quantity of life after treatment depends upon the number of worms present and the damage they have already caused at the time of treatment. If the number of heartworms is few, and the damage they have caused is minor, then a dog can live for a normal lifespan and will be less impacted by treatment. On the other hand, dogs with more extensive pre-treatment damage may need medication for the rest of their lives.
